Help with clear tail

Got a tail light before I left to play soldier, now Im back and I cant figure out how to install the light, and Im afraid of ruining it. The tail light is a clear LED with integrated turn signals, it has 3 wires coming out of the left hole (red yellow and black) and two coming out of the right hole, (yellow and blue) if you need pics lemme know and Ill try to get some posted. I'm going off memory, but for the 3 wires in the one plug, red is brake light, yellow is running light, black is ground. Hook those up to their respective wires in the harness.

The other yellow and blue go to the turn signals, which you color match to the wires that plugged into the oem turns.
